APP下载
首页
>
财会金融
>
3190全国计算机等级考试《二级C语言》题库【历年真题+章节题库+模拟试题】
搜索
3190全国计算机等级考试《二级C语言》题库【历年真题+章节题库+模拟试题】
题目内容
(
单选题
)
102.以下选项中合法的C语言赋值语句是( )。

A、 ++i;

B、 a=b=34

C、 a=3,b=9

D、 k=int(a+b);

答案:A

解析:【解析】

3190全国计算机等级考试《二级C语言》题库【历年真题+章节题库+模拟试题】
23.有以下程序段:char name[20];int num;scanf("name=%s num=%d",name,&num);当执行上述程序段,并从键盘输入:name=Lili num=1001<回车>后,name的值为( )。
https://www.shititong.cn/cha-kan/shiti/00022cbc-2701-9883-c0cb-74c63d66eb00.html
点击查看题目
80.在下列关系运算中,不改变关系表中的属性个数但能减少元组个数的是( )。
https://www.shititong.cn/cha-kan/shiti/00022cbc-26ff-cec8-c0cb-74c63d66eb00.html
点击查看题目
1.给定程序的功能是:从键盘输入若干行文本( ),写到文件myfile4.txt中,用-1作为字符串输入结束的标志。然后将文件的内容读出显示在屏幕上。文件的读写分别由自定义函数ReadText和WriteText实现。注意:部分源程序给出如下。请勿改动主函数main和其他函数中的任何内容,仅在函数fun的横线上填入所编写的若干表达式或语句。/**********code.c**********/#include #include #include void WriteText( );void ReadText( );void main(){
https://www.shititong.cn/cha-kan/shiti/00022cbc-26fc-9704-c0cb-74c63d66eb00.html
点击查看题目
24.设有定义:int a=1,b=2,c=3;以下语句中执行效果与其他三个不同的是( )。
https://www.shititong.cn/cha-kan/shiti/00022cbc-2701-e935-c0cb-74c63d66eb00.html
点击查看题目
9.数据库中对概念模式内容进行说明的语言是( )。
https://www.shititong.cn/cha-kan/shiti/00022cbc-26ff-3d74-c0cb-74c63d66eb00.html
点击查看题目
76.下列关于线性链表的描述中,正确的是( )。Ⅰ.只含有一个指针域来存放下一个元素地址Ⅱ.指针域中的指针用于指向该结点的前一个或后一个结点(即前件或后件)Ⅲ.结点由两部分组成:数据域和指针域。
https://www.shititong.cn/cha-kan/shiti/00022cbc-26fd-c3b4-c0cb-74c63d66eb00.html
点击查看题目
27.有以下程序段:scanf("%d%d%d",&a,&b,&c);if(a>b)a=b;if(a>c)a=c;printf("%d\n",a);该程序段的功能是( )。
https://www.shititong.cn/cha-kan/shiti/00022cbc-2701-ef1c-c0cb-74c63d66eb00.html
点击查看题目
3.对建立良好的程序设计风格,下面描述正确的是( )。
https://www.shititong.cn/cha-kan/shiti/00022cbc-26fe-4c71-c0cb-74c63d66eb00.html
点击查看题目
111.下列不属于数据库设计任务的是( )。
https://www.shititong.cn/cha-kan/shiti/00022cbc-2700-0d28-c0cb-74c63d66eb00.html
点击查看题目
35.软件需求规格说明书的作用不包括( )。
https://www.shititong.cn/cha-kan/shiti/00022cbc-26fe-c1cd-c0cb-74c63d66eb00.html
点击查看题目
首页
>
财会金融
>
3190全国计算机等级考试《二级C语言》题库【历年真题+章节题库+模拟试题】
题目内容
(
单选题
)
手机预览
3190全国计算机等级考试《二级C语言》题库【历年真题+章节题库+模拟试题】

102.以下选项中合法的C语言赋值语句是( )。

A、 ++i;

B、 a=b=34

C、 a=3,b=9

D、 k=int(a+b);

答案:A

解析:【解析】

3190全国计算机等级考试《二级C语言》题库【历年真题+章节题库+模拟试题】
相关题目
23.有以下程序段:char name[20];int num;scanf("name=%s num=%d",name,&num);当执行上述程序段,并从键盘输入:name=Lili num=1001<回车>后,name的值为( )。

A.  Lili

B.  name=Lili

C.  Lili num=

D.  name=Lili num=1001

解析:【解析】在C语言中输入多个字符串时,系统会把空格字符作为输入的字符串之间的分隔符。本题中,当从键盘输入name=Lili num=1001时,Lili赋值给name,1001赋值给num。答案选择A选项。

https://www.shititong.cn/cha-kan/shiti/00022cbc-2701-9883-c0cb-74c63d66eb00.html
点击查看答案
80.在下列关系运算中,不改变关系表中的属性个数但能减少元组个数的是( )。

A.  并

B.  交

C.  投影

D.  除

解析:【解析】并和交运算不会改变关系表中的属性,其中交运算的结果是既在R内又在S内的有序组,元组个数减少了;并运算的结果是将S内的有序组追加到R内,元组个数增多了。答案选择B选项。

https://www.shititong.cn/cha-kan/shiti/00022cbc-26ff-cec8-c0cb-74c63d66eb00.html
点击查看答案
1.给定程序的功能是:从键盘输入若干行文本( ),写到文件myfile4.txt中,用-1作为字符串输入结束的标志。然后将文件的内容读出显示在屏幕上。文件的读写分别由自定义函数ReadText和WriteText实现。注意:部分源程序给出如下。请勿改动主函数main和其他函数中的任何内容,仅在函数fun的横线上填入所编写的若干表达式或语句。/**********code.c**********/#include #include #include void WriteText( );void ReadText( );void main(){

解析:【解析】填空1:要求填写文件流的自变量名。分析语句puts("\n",fw);所以分析可知:由于文件流变量fw在函数体中没有被定义过,所以本处应填*fw。填空2:通过while循环语句,把键盘上输入的内容写入到指定的文件中。键盘上输入的内容已存入字符串str变量中,因此,本处应填写str。填空3:要把已存入文件中的内容,再从文件中读出,存入到字符串变量str中, 后在屏幕显示出来,因此,此处应填写str。

https://www.shititong.cn/cha-kan/shiti/00022cbc-26fc-9704-c0cb-74c63d66eb00.html
点击查看答案
24.设有定义:int a=1,b=2,c=3;以下语句中执行效果与其他三个不同的是( )。

A.  if(a>b)c=a,a=b,b=c;

B.  if(a>b){c=a,a=b,b=c}

C.  if(a>b)c=a;a=b;b=c;

D.  if(a>b){c=a;a=b;b=c}

解析:【解析】

https://www.shititong.cn/cha-kan/shiti/00022cbc-2701-e935-c0cb-74c63d66eb00.html
点击查看答案
9.数据库中对概念模式内容进行说明的语言是( )。

A.  数据定义语言

B.  数据操纵语言

C.  数据控制语言

D.  数据宿主型语言

解析:【解析】数数据库管理系统提供的数据语言包括:①数据定义语言(DDL),该语言负责数据的模式定义与数据的物理存取构建;②数据操纵语言

https://www.shititong.cn/cha-kan/shiti/00022cbc-26ff-3d74-c0cb-74c63d66eb00.html
点击查看答案
76.下列关于线性链表的描述中,正确的是( )。Ⅰ.只含有一个指针域来存放下一个元素地址Ⅱ.指针域中的指针用于指向该结点的前一个或后一个结点(即前件或后件)Ⅲ.结点由两部分组成:数据域和指针域。

A.  仅Ⅰ、Ⅱ

B.  仅Ⅰ、Ⅲ

C.  仅Ⅱ、Ⅲ

D.  全部

解析:【解析】在链式存储方式中,双向链表有两个指针域,故Ⅰ错误。每个结点包含存放数据的数据域和存放指针的指针域,故Ⅲ正确。指针用于表示线性逻辑关系,指向该结点的前驱、后继或者两者都有,故Ⅱ正确。答案选择C选项。

https://www.shititong.cn/cha-kan/shiti/00022cbc-26fd-c3b4-c0cb-74c63d66eb00.html
点击查看答案
27.有以下程序段:scanf("%d%d%d",&a,&b,&c);if(a>b)a=b;if(a>c)a=c;printf("%d\n",a);该程序段的功能是( )。

A.  输出a、b、c中的 小值

B.  输出a、b、c中的 大值

C.  输出a的原始值

D.  输出a、b、c中值相等的数值

解析:【解析】程序执行过程为:从键盘读入三个整型数据,依次赋给a,b,c,判断a>b,若成立,将较小的值b赋值给较大的值a,判断a>c,若成立,将较小的值c赋值给较大的值a,实现了将从键盘读入的数据中 小值赋给a的功能, 后输出a,即输出 小值。答案选择A选项。

https://www.shititong.cn/cha-kan/shiti/00022cbc-2701-ef1c-c0cb-74c63d66eb00.html
点击查看答案
3.对建立良好的程序设计风格,下面描述正确的是( )。

A.  程序应简单、清晰、可读性好

B.  符号名的命名只要符合语法

C.  充分考虑程序的执行效率

D.  程序的注释可有可无

解析:【解析】程序不仅仅要能够正常运行,还要便于调试和维护,所以程序语句结构应该简单直接,具有良好的可读性,建立良好的程序设计风格。答案选择A选项。

https://www.shititong.cn/cha-kan/shiti/00022cbc-26fe-4c71-c0cb-74c63d66eb00.html
点击查看答案
111.下列不属于数据库设计任务的是( )。

A.  设计数据库应用结构

B.  设计数据库概论结构

C.  设计数据库逻辑结构

D.  设计数据库物理结构

解析:【解析】数据库设计是指对于一个给定的应用环境,构造最优的数据库模式,建立数据库及其应用系统,使之能够有效地存储数据,满足各种用户的应用需求,主要设计过程包括:①需求分析阶段;②概念设计阶段;③逻辑设计阶段;④物理设计阶段;⑤数据库实施;⑥数据库的运行和维护。答案选择A选项。

https://www.shititong.cn/cha-kan/shiti/00022cbc-2700-0d28-c0cb-74c63d66eb00.html
点击查看答案
35.软件需求规格说明书的作用不包括( )。

A.  软件验收的依据

B.  用户与开发人员对软件要做什么的共同理解

C.  软件设计的依据

D.  软件可行性研究的依据

解析:【解析】软件需求说明书(SRS)的编制是为了:①便于用户、开发人员进行理解和交流;②反映出用户问题的结构,可以作为软件开发工作的基础和依据;③作为确认测试和验收的依据;④为成本估算和编制计划进度提供基础;⑤软件不断改进的基础。答案选择D选项。

https://www.shititong.cn/cha-kan/shiti/00022cbc-26fe-c1cd-c0cb-74c63d66eb00.html
点击查看答案
试题通小程序
试题通app下载